public interface  io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ent extends java.lang.Object implements io.fabric.kubernetes.api.builder.Fluent
{
public abstract java.lang.String getCurrentStorageVersionHash();
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ent withCurrentStorageVersionHash(java.lang.String);
public abstract java.lang.Boolean hasCurrentStorageVersionHash();
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ent withNewCurrentStorageVersionHash(java.lang.String);
public abstract java.lang.String getLastHeartbeatTime();
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ent withLastHeartbeatTime(java.lang.String);
public abstract java.lang.Boolean hasLastHeartbeatTime();
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ent withNewLastHeartbeatTime(java.lang.String);
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ent addToPersistedStorageVersionHashes(java.lang.Integer, java.lang.String);
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ent setToPersistedStorageVersionHashes(java.lang.Integer, java.lang.String);
public abstract transient io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ent addToPersistedStorageVersionHashes(java.lang.String[]);
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ent addAllToPersistedStorageVersionHashes(java.util.Collection);
public abstract transient io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ent removeFromPersistedStorageVersionHashes(java.lang.String[]);
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ent removeAllFromPersistedStorageVersionHashes(java.util.Collection);
public abstract java.util.List getPersistedStorageVersionHashes();
public abstract java.lang.String getPersistedStorageVersionHash(java.lang.Integer);
public abstract java.lang.String getFirstPersistedStorageVersionHash();
public abstract java.lang.String getLastPersistedStorageVersionHash();
public abstract java.lang.String getMatchingPersistedStorageVersionHash(java.util.function.Predicate);
public abstract java.lang.Boolean hasMatchingPersistedStorageVersionHash(java.util.function.Predicate);
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ent withPersistedStorageVersionHashes(java.util.List);
public abstract transient io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ent withPersistedStorageVersionHashes(java.lang.String[]);
public abstract java.lang.Boolean hasPersistedStorageVersionHashes();
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ent addNewPersistedStorageVersionHash(java.lang.String);
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ent addToAdditionalProperties(java.lang.String, java.lang.Object);
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ent addToAdditionalProperties(java.util.Map);
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ent removeFromAdditionalProperties(java.lang.String);
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ent removeFromAdditionalProperties(java.util.Map);
public abstract java.util.Map getAdditionalProperties();
public abstract io.fabric.openshift.api.model.storageversionmigrator.v1alpha.StorageStateStatusFluent withAdditionalProperties(java.util.Map);
public abstract java.lang.Boolean hasAdditionalProperties();
}